Hazard Predictions
- Polymerization hazard: Polymerization reaction may become intense and may cause pressurization
Aqueous solutions of alkali metal salts can catalyze the anionic polymerization of isocyanates at low temperatures (Six, C. and Richter, F. 2003. Isocyanates, Organic. Ullmann's Encyclopedia of Industrial Chemistry. (Online)).
